Mit diesem Code wird eine Liste der 5 zuletzt aktualisierten Buchseiten erzeugt, die z.B. in einem Block angezeigt werden kann.
<?php
$sql = "SELECT n.nid, n.title FROM {node} n INNER JOIN {node_revisions} nr ON nr.nid = n.nid WHERE n.status = 1 AND n.type ='book' ORDER BY nr.timestamp DESC";
$result = db_query_range(db_rewrite_sql($sql, 'n'), 0, 5);
if (db_num_rows($result)) {
return node_title_list($result);
}
?>
Drupal 4.7 bietet einen Block, in dem Links zu den neusten Kommentaren angezeigt werden. In dieser Modifikation wird anstelle des Kommentartitles, der Titel des zugehörigen Inhalts angezeigt.
Oder welche Software ist die richtige für mich? Wenn das inhaltliche Konzept für eine Website ausgereift ist, stellt sich die Frage wie die technische Umsetzung erfolgen kann. Soll das zugrunde liegende System komplett neu oder auf Basis vorhandener Software entwickelt werden?
Gegen eine komplette Neuentwicklung spricht oft, dass weder Zeit noch Geld dafür ausreichen. Aber welche Software erfüllt die Liste der Anforderungen am besten oder kann ggf. angepasst oder erweitert werden?
Es ist schon eine ganze Weile her, dass ich einen CVS-Snapshot von Joomla 1.5 instaliert habe, um zu entscheiden, ob sich ein Upgrade lohnt. Ich konnte mich nicht dafür entscheiden und habe erst mal alles beim Alten belassen.
Nach der Umstellung von ramiro.org auf Drupal, habe ich gerade dieses Video zu Joomla 1.5 auf YouTube gefunden. Sieht auf jeden Fall gut aus. Mit meiner Entscheidung für Drupal bin ich dennoch zufrieden.
Drupal 5 hat inzwischen gut zwei Monate auf dem Buckel und es gab auch recht bald ein Security-Update, wie es sich für ein Open Source CMS gehört.
In diesem Screencast von Lullabot werden die neuen Features von Drupal 5 vorgestellt. Allemal sehenswert. Und war danach nicht auf den Geschmack gekommen ist, dem kann auch nicht mehr geholfen werden.